To awaken is a saddening thing
as and when the sandman’s coma flounders,
gifts the valueless gift of spontaneity,
that ordeal of wretched consciousness
in the ‘once upon a time’ land that compassion forgot
He never knew his telescope had a lens cap fitted
The man in the shop never mentioned that at all
Nevertheless, with one eye shut, the other on the lens
He could see clearly the magnified blackness of the future
“Can I have a go on your telescope mister?” the young boy asked
“Of course you can lad…here, you try…it reveals the future you wait and see”
Quizzically the young boy takes hold of the telescope
Holds it this way and that
Notes the lens cap
Removes it
“Wow, this really is something else mister. I can see right into the distance…and there, up there, the rainbow. Never seen the colours of a rainbow so clear…
